Job Description
Description:
Operate a tilt bed and at times a heavy duty roll back; primarily making delivery and pickups of 20’ and 40’ shipping containers. Rigging, flatbed or machine hauling experience a plus.
Job Summary :
This position reports to the Lead Truck Driver. Class A CDL license is required. Full time position available is 1st Shift schedule; Monday through Friday with deliveries generally within all parts of New York or a 150-mile radius of the greater Philadelphia region-getting you home every night. Ideal candidate should have basic knowledge of towing and be able to operate cable winch.
Responsibilities :
• Accident prevention – actively identify, correct and/or report safety hazards to prevent accidents.
• Actively identify and pursue cost reduction and efficiency/profit improvement opportunities.
• Support the ISO 9001 Quality Management System and the Sea Box Quality Policy calling for self-inspection of your work product.
• Secure cargo for transport, using slings, chain, binders.
• Deliveries may at times be in residential areas or tight quarters
• Some deliveries may require adding caster wheels to containers to reposition container into a warehouse
• Maintain logs of working hours and of vehicle service and repair status, following applicable state and federal regulations.
• Read bills of lading to determine assignment details.
• Obtain receipts or signatures for delivered goods and collect payment for services when required.
• Check vehicles to ensure that mechanical, safety, and emergency equipment is in good working order.
• Communicate with customer about care and maintenance of our products upon delivery
• Ability to load flat bed and tilt bed trailers.
• Follow appropriate safety procedures for transporting dangerous goods.
• Check all load-related documentation to ensure that it is complete and accurate.
• Report vehicle defects, accidents, traffic violations, or damage to the vehicles.
• Communicate daily with dispatch and lead truck driver.
• Lifting production objects of up to 50 lbs.
• Performs other duties as assigned
